ENC Production Support

The IC-ENC Validation team provide an expert level of assistance to members before, during and after the ENC production process. Assistance can be given via email, telephone and face-to-face technical visits.

Best practice methods of S-57 object capture and attribution are shared with members' production teams, which help to improve production techniques and reduce the future work required by producing HOs.

Time is invested with each new member before ENC production commences to assist with the establishment of both cost and time effective ENC production flowlines and software settings.

IC-ENC continues to work with established members to identify trends in data capture which can lead to improvements in the product, ensuring that the ENC database is consistent, safe and ready to use.

ECDIS Provision

In order to allow IC-ENC Members to view thier ENC data as the end user would, ECDIS software has been provided to members as part of the Production Support Service. The ECDIS software has been provided by SevenCs, and uses the ChartWorld eGlobe G2 ECDIS software.

Technical Experts Working Group

Additionally, IC-ENC holds a Technical Conference every 12 months, which provides member HOs with advice, guidance and support on technical issues related to ENC production. these events follow on from the Technical Expert Working Groups (TEWG) meetings.
